Supported by the Institute for Carbon Neutrality and Department of Electrical Engineering, while focusing on the construction of a "new-type power system with a gradual increase in the proportion of new energy sources", the New-type Power System Research Center carries out research on basic theories and key technologies at the level of "core devices, key equipment, and the overall system". In doing so, the center breaks down multidisciplinary barriers including electrical engineering, thermology, mechanics, material science, and economics, and strengthen communication and collaboration. The center strives to provide solutions for the planning, operation and control technologies of new-type power system, the development of key equipment, and the localization of core devices, so as to promote the low-carbon transition of power system.
Research Interests
1. Renewable-dominant power system planning, security control and efficient simulation technology
2. Ultra-large-scale/multi-timescale integrated energy storage system and the integration technology of high proportion of renewable energy
3. High-voltage and large-capacity power semiconductor devices and key DC technologies for flexible access to new energy sources
4. Carbon Measurement and Carbon Tracking Technologies for Power System and Integrated Energy System
5. wide-bandwidth semiconductor power devices for new-type power system
6. Key technology of simulation theory and control operation of power electronic equipment cluster network in new-type power system
7. Digital Energy Calculator and Sustainable ICT
8. Renewable-dominant power system ancillary service technology
